- 博客(11)
- 资源 (2)
- 收藏
- 关注
原创 jdbc 简介
1 加载sql驱动: Class.forName(DriverClassName);2 连接数据库: public static Connection getConnection(String url); //连接无需认证的数据库 public static Connection getConnection(String url,
2014-09-02 13:25:55 473
原创 7.函数
1 函数的的唯一表示方式: 函数由函数名称 和 一组操作数类型(行参类型) 唯一表示。2 类型检查: C++是一种静态类型语言。每一次函数调用,编译器都会进行实参 类型检查,实参类型必须与行参相同或可以转换成行参类型。3 参数传递: 若行参是非引用类型,则复制实参的值, 若行参是引用类型,则行
2014-03-19 15:53:36 598
原创 4.数组和指针
1 数组 是用来保存 单一类型 的一组对象 的容器, 数组的长度固定,一经定义便不能更改。2 数组定义:数组是一种复合数据类型,由 类型名 标示符 维数 组成。数组的 元素 可以是 内置数据类型 和 类类型, 但是不能是引用类型。数组的 维数 必须是 大于或等于一的 常量表达式。字面值常量,枚举常量,常量表达式定义的 const 对象。3 数组的初始化:1 在函
2014-03-17 21:38:53 607
原创 2.c++变量和基本类型笔记
1 cpp基本的内置类型:算数类型:整数,浮点数,布尔值,单字符特殊类型:void2-1 整型:整数,单字符,布尔值 都是整型。字符型: char 8字节wchar_t 常用于扩展字符集整型值:short 一般半个机器字长int 一个机器字长long 一个或两个机器字长布尔值:truefalse
2014-03-16 11:38:43 785
原创 3.c++标准库
1 using: using namespace::name; //using用来明确制定程序中变量名对应的命名空间 //一个using一次只能指定一个变量名2 string 头文件: #include using std::string; 构造器: string s1; //默
2014-03-03 22:28:43 681
原创 1.排序(插入排序)
#include #include #include void isort(void *base, const size_t size, const size_t length, int (* comp)(const void *, const void *)){ char * pCurElem = NULL;
2014-02-27 17:52:00 499
原创 sizeof关键字测试
#include void print(const int num){ printf("%d\n", num);}int func(int b[100]){ print(sizeof(b));}int main(){ int *p = NULL; int a[100]; print(sizeof(
2014-02-25 21:26:09 612
原创 位操作之算数位移和逻辑位移验证
#include #define GETBIT(num, index) (((num) >> ((index) - 1))&1)void printBits(int num){ size_t length = sizeof(num) * 8, index = 0; for (index = length; index > 0
2014-02-23 13:49:18 918
原创 单向链栈实现进制转换(十进制转换成N进制数【正数】)
#include #include #include //数据节点结构体定义typedef struct numNode{int data;struct numNode *next;}numNode;//栈结构定义typedef struct{int length;numNode *end;}numStack;numStack * initNumStack(); //创建并初始化栈void pus
2014-02-23 10:54:20 2172
原创 gdb初识
gdb使用注意:编译时使用 -g 参数使可执行文件附加上源码信息,调试时源码必须可见。 gcc -g test.c -o test // -g 参数使编译结果附带源码信息 gdb test //此时test.c必须存在且可见#单步跟踪
2014-02-23 09:43:08 616
原创 腾讯面试题思考
在 MoreWindows 的 【白话经典算法系列之十四】腾讯2012年实习生笔试加分题 中看到这样一道题(听说是腾讯的面试题,顿时兴奋万分):三 、加分题28)给定一数组a[N],我们希望构造数组b [N],其中b[j]=a[0]*a[1]…a[N-1] / a[j],在构造过程中,不允许使用除法:要求O(1)空间复杂度和O(n)的时间复杂度;除遍历计数器与a
2013-09-07 18:09:28 629
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人